Firefox 3.1 Beta 2 has been released to the public and Firefox 3.1 Beta 3 is targeted for a February 2009 release date.
"Firefox 3.1 Beta 2 includes some big changes (Web worker threads, Private Browsing Mode and Tracemonkey) and it was felt that another public consultation point would be needed before we were ready to move to release candidates," stated a spokes person.
"Between Beta 1 and Beta 2, we began to see an increase in our count of "blocking" bugs (ones serious enough to keep us from releasing), which made us feel like taking some extra time for wider feedback would be useful." they went on to say.
